Just a mock up of the menu WIP. I will be adding a section for a clock, and a bag quick view (current ball count etc) in the left and right. The clock will open up the options and settings menu, and the other will open up the bag.The center button with the player OW sprite, will open up a sub menu for options like Pokedex, Trainer Card, and Save.
I want to have the selected button be brighter and have the icon animated, maybe have the name of what option is selected written at the bottom of the screen, such as the name of the Pokemon, or "Player" if the center is selected as in the example above.
It is all subject to change, since this is a mock up I would love some feedback on what I could change, etc.
*I am aware the sides are dark, I am adjusting it. Once the icons are in place, the buttons will be more visible.
